How much do vp database technology jobs pay per hour?
As of Sep 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for vp database technology in the United States is $22.84,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.83 and $27.16 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.
A VP of Database Technology is responsible for overseeing an organization's database strategy, architecture, and operations. They lead teams that manage database administration, data security, performance optimization, and disaster recovery. This executive collaborates with other technology leaders to ensure data systems align with business goals and support scalability and innovation. Additionally, they often evaluate and implement new database technologies to improve efficiency and data integrity.
To thrive as a VP of Database Technology, you need deep expertise in database architecture, data management, and leadership, typically backed by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with enterprise database systems (such as Oracle, SQL Server, or NoSQL platforms), cloud technologies, and certifications like AWS Certified Database – Specialty are often required. Strategic thinking, strong communication, and the ability to lead cross-functional teams are vital soft skills for this executive role. These skills ensure robust data infrastructure, drive innovation, and align database strategies with organizational objectives.
A VP of Database Technology often navigates challenges such as ensuring database scalability, maintaining data security, and integrating new technologies with legacy systems. These challenges require strong leadership in adopting best practices for data governance, fostering collaboration between development and operations teams, and staying updated on emerging database trends. Building a skilled, adaptable team and implementing robust monitoring and automation tools can help address these issues effectively, while clear communication with stakeholders ensures alignment on business goals.
